This week's topic is On Reflection

Take a picture of a reflection, it could be a reflection of yourself, someone else, of something living or something built, engineered or made, it could be a reflection in water, glass, mirror or anything reflective.

Pictures to be taken between 00.01am Monday 10th October 2011 to 23:59 Sunday 16th October 2011 .
Pictures to be posted in the entries thread no later than 23.59pm Monday 16th October 2011.
Poll will be up Tuesday 17th October 2011.
Winner to be announced Saturday 22nd October 2011.
